Using improper fractions, it is found that they broke the record and were 0.8 minutes faster.
How to convert improper fractions to standard fractions?
The conversion is made according to the following formula:
[tex]a\frac{b}{c} = a + \frac{b}{c} = \frac{ac + b}{c}[/tex]
In this problem, the time had to be faster than [tex]12\frac{2}{5}[/tex] minutes, which is a time in minutes of:
[tex]12\frac{2}{5} = 12 + \frac{2}{5} = 12 + 0.4 = 12.4[/tex]
Researching the problem on the internet, it is found that their time was of [tex]11\frac{3}{5}[/tex] minutes, hence:
[tex]11 + \frac{3}{5} = 11 + \frac{3}{5} = 11 + 0.6 = 11.6[/tex]
11.6 < 12.4, hence they broke the record.
12.4 - 11.6 = 0.8, hence they were 0.8 minutes faster.
